The UN Secretary-General’s Personal Envoy Arrives at Sahrawi Refugee Camps

The Personal Envoy of the United Nations Secretary-General for Western Sahara, Staffan de Mistura, arrived on Sunday at the Sahrawi refugee camps, the Sahara Press Service (SPS) reported.

This visit by de Mistura is the fifth of its kind and comes as part of meetings with the Sahrawi authorities to discuss the situation and prospects of the peace process sponsored by the United Nations in Western Sahara, the source said.

The visit program includes meetings with a group of Sahrawi youth and members of the Sahrawi national leadership, culminating in official consultations between the President of the Sahrawi Arab Democratic Republic and Secretary-General of the Polisario Front, Brahim Ghali, and the UN envoy, Staffan de Mistura, the source added.
